Plastic welding refers to the process that is used in most
industries to weld pieces of plastic together. This is a common operation that
is implemented in the manufacture of plastic furniture, toys and automobile
parts. The process can be used to join majority of the plastic products that
are used on a daily basis at home and in the industries. Welding of plastics is
usually performed on thermoplastics using heat and pressure. The pieces might
also require a filler material depending on the type of bond that needs to be
formed. Plastic has a shorter lifespan compared to metal. This is mainly
because it can be affected by extreme weather conditions such as temperatures,
sunlight. It can also be affected by some chemical reactions that occur on its
surface under certain conditions. This will cause damages on the plastics. High
impact forces can lead to breaking of plastic products such as the car bumper.
In most cases, the cost of replacing the products is higher than the repair
cost. Plastic welding can be performed to restore the product to its original
state without having to spend too much money.
